IV. A MATURE PERSON IS A PEACEMAKER NOT
A TROUBLEMAKER

""What causes fights and quarrels among


you? Don't they come from your desires
that battle within you?"
James 4:1
• 2 Sources of Conflict:
– (vs. 2-3) SELFISHNESS
– (vs. 11-12) JUDGING OTHERS
SOURCE OF CONFLICT
• SELFISHNESS
– James 4:3 "When you ask you do not receive. But
you ask with the wrong motives that you may
spend what you get on your pleasures.”

– Anytime I my wants and desires become #1


priority then there will surely be conflict.
• PRIDE IS THE ULTIMATE REASON FOR SELFISHNESS
– Proverbs 13:10 "Only by pride comes contention."
SOURCE OF CONFLICT
• JUDGING OTHERS
– JAMES 4:11-12 "Brothers, do not slander one
another. Anyone who speaks against his brother or
judges him speaks against the law and judges it...
There is only one lawgiver and judge, one who is
able
Why should I not judge?
• I'm not God.
– When you judge somebody it's playing
God. There is only one judge, only one
lawgiver -- God.
• Only God has all the facts.
– you don't and neither do I. When I judge
you, I don't have all the facts.
• I don't know the motives
– and you don't either. You can't tell what's
in somebody's heart. You don't know. Only
God does.
